The two zeros of an unknown quadratic function f(x) are (-6, 0) and (8, 0) . Which of the following is the axis of symmetry of f(x) ?

Hello @dakchicken ! The axis of symmetry is usually exactly halfway (or the average) between the x values of the given x-intercepts
